General Description
Perfluoro-2,5-diazahexane-2,5-dioxy is a chemical compound that belongs to the class of perfluorinated compounds. It is a synthetic compound that contains both fluorine and nitrogen atoms. This chemical is known for its unique properties including high thermal and chemical stability, and resistance to extreme conditions. It is used in various industrial applications such as in the production of specialty materials, surfactants, and fluorinated polymers. Due to its stable and inert nature, it is also used in the semiconductor industry as a cleaning agent and as a component in the production of electronic devices.
Check Digit Verification of cas no
The CAS Registry Mumber 36525-64-1 includes 8 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 5 digits, 3,6,5,2 and 5 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 6 and 4 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 36525-64:
(7*3)+(6*6)+(5*5)+(4*2)+(3*5)+(2*6)+(1*4)=121
121 % 10 = 1
So 36525-64-1 is a valid CAS Registry Number.
